It's really something you HAVE to do in your photo application. Simply take a RGB color reading from the neck area of the body texture, which might be something like 227-169-122, and adjust the colors of the face texture accordingly. Be prepared to do plenty of postwork on the face room textures, and some prework on the photos you use in the FR, but it's worth it. Truly unique looking characters very quickly.
